51(1)Section 11 of the Civil Evidence Act 1968 (convictions as evidence in civil proceedings) is amended as follows.
(2)In subsection (1) for “by a court-martial there or elsewhere” substitute “of a service offence (anywhere)”.
(3)In subsection (2) for “by a court-martial there or elsewhere” substitute “of a service offence”.
(4)In subsection (5) after paragraph (a) insert—
“(aa)section 187 of the Armed Forces Act 2006 (which makes similar provision in respect of service convictions);”.
(5)For subsection (6) substitute—
“(7)In this section—
“service offence” has the same meaning as in the Armed Forces Act 2006;
“conviction” includes anything that under section 376(1) and (2) of that Act is to be treated as a conviction, and “convicted” is to be read accordingly.”
